The global Flying Car Market is positioned at the frontier of aerospace and automotive convergence, with a base valuation of $242.9 million in the current reporting period and a projected compound annual growth rate (CAGR) of 34.2% through 2033. This exceptional growth trajectory reflects accelerating investor confidence, maturing enabling technologies, and rapidly evolving regulatory frameworks that are collectively dismantling historical barriers to commercialization.
The market's expansion is anchored in three macro-level tailwinds. First, urban congestion in megacities across Asia Pacific, North America, and Europe has elevated the economic and social urgency of three-dimensional mobility solutions. Second, the dramatic cost reductions in electric propulsion, battery energy density improvements, and lightweight composite materials have made vertical takeoff and landing (VTOL) platforms economically viable at scale for the first time. Third, national and regional aviation authorities—including the FAA, EASA, and CAAC—have begun issuing structured certification pathways specifically designed for novel air vehicles, which meaningfully reduces regulatory uncertainty for manufacturers and investors.
On the demand side, commercial and professional commute applications represent the most immediate revenue opportunity, as corporate mobility programs and urban logistics operators seek faster, more flexible point-to-point transport. Personal commute applications are emerging as the long-term volume driver, contingent on price normalization and autonomous operation approvals. Seating configurations ranging from single-occupancy to four-seat platforms dominate current prototype pipelines, though designs accommodating more than six passengers are gaining traction for shared-mobility use cases.
Key demand drivers include the convergence of artificial intelligence-based navigation systems, the proliferation of 5G connectivity infrastructure enabling real-time airspace management, and increasing public-private investment in vertiport ground infrastructure. Meanwhile, constraints such as battery energy density limitations, airspace integration complexity, and public acceptance challenges temper near-term market velocity.
From a competitive standpoint, the market is characterized by a blend of well-capitalized aerospace incumbents, automotive OEM entrants, and nimble venture-backed startups, each pursuing differentiated technology stacks and go-to-market strategies. Strategic partnerships between mobility platforms, real estate developers building vertiports, and municipal governments are becoming essential components of market entry.
